Default ENGINE REMOVAL! HELP!!!!!

Can someone help me please??????
I have been stripping a MY99 uk Turbo!
I am taking the engine out, have removed all the hoses, electrics, etc

Have taken all the bolts out of the transmission.

have separated the engine from the Box approx 1 inch all around, but it seems to be still held by something! its the 1st time ive done this on an Impreza, so wondering if some one could help?????

Does it matter than the drive shafts are still in the box or not????

remove allen bolt covering clutch fork pivot pin, this is on passenger side of box.screw m6 bolt into pin and slide out. can be quite tight. pull hasrd

As above, it gets lots of people. There's a hole by the starter you need remove a allen key plug, then wind a bolt into the fork rod and pull it out.

The perfect bolt can be found by removing the top belt cover on the front of engine.
10mm allen key for the plug to access the rod.
